Exclusive: Pokémon Is EDM’s Newest Event Host

Summary

  • The Pokémon Company International just announced a new Pokémon-themed EDM event, “Pokémon Night Out”
  • Created in celebration of the franchise’s 30th anniversary, it features Alison Wonderland as the supporting act for Marshmello
  • Two shows have been prepared, one in Los Angeles this October, and the other in London this November

This year, to celebrate its 30th anniversary, Pokémon is teaming up with the electronic dance music (EDM) scene with a new event called “Pokémon Night Out.” The Pokémon Company International is hosting in-person events in both Los Angeles and London.

This event is a unique concert experience created for fans of both electronic dance music (EDM) and Pokémon, bringing Trainers together in an immersive setting. Marshmello will headline, with Alison Wonderland as the supporting act. The show promises cutting-edge stage technology and visuals inspired by the world of Pokémon. Exclusive Pokémon Center merchandise will be available, both at the event and online in limited quantities.

According to Taito Okiura, VP of marketing at The Pokémon Company International, Marshmello and Alison Wonderland are both big Pokémon fans, making their collaboration a perfect fit. Fans can look forward to an amazing experience with popular Pokémon and a tribute to the franchise’s nearly 30-year history.

Pokémon Night Out, a special event for fans 16 and older, is heading to Los Angeles and London this fall. It will be held at the Intuit Dome in Los Angeles on October 24th and at the O2 arena in London on November 10th. Tickets will be available starting April 17th through Ticketmaster (for the Los Angeles event) and AXS (for the London event).
